Overview We are looking for a Project Manager to lead the development and delivery of an Emergency Planning System that enables government agencies to coordinate resources, track operations, and respond effectively during emergencies. The system will serve as a central platform to support inter-agency collaboration and ensure operational readiness in crisis situations. In this role, you will work closely with stakeholders across government agencies, emergency response teams, and technical partners to define requirements, prioritise features, and deliver a secure and reliable solution. You will be responsible for end-to-end delivery, including planning, procurement (e.g. tender processes), implementation, and rollout, ensuring the system meets operational needs and supports timely decision-making during critical events. Responsibilities: Product Strategy & Vision: Define and execute the product strategy for the Emergency Planning System, ensuring it supports internal agency needs for crisis management and resource coordination. End-to-End Ownership: Lead the product lifecycle from conceptualization to final delivery, including overseeing the procurement process, managing tenders, and working with vendors or contractors to ensure timely and cost-effective execution. Stakeholder Collaboration: Work closely with government departments, emergency response teams, and other internal stakeholders to gather detailed requirements and ensure the system addresses all operational and coordination needs during emergencies. Cross-Functional Leadership: Lead cross-functional teams (engineering, design, QA, legal, etc.) to ensure seamless execution of product development, from the initial planning stages to the final rollout. Agile Product Management: Prioritize features, tasks, and enhancements based on feedback from internal users, ensuring the product meets operational goals and is aligned with mission-critical requirements. Compliance & Security: Ensure the system complies with relevant regulations, particularly around data security, privacy, and crisis communications, adhering to government standards throughout the product's lifecycle. Vendor & Procurement Oversight: Manage the procurement process for necessary tools, services, or platforms, including issuing tenders, evaluating bids, and coordinating vendor relationships to ensure products and services meet quality standards and deadlines. User-Centered Design & Usability: Advocate for a user-friendly, intuitive design that simplifies emergency management workflows for internal agency users, particularly during high-pressure situations. Performance Monitoring: Measure the system's success through key performance indicators (KPIs), gather user feedback, and make data-driven decisions to iterate and enhance the product as necessary. Requirements 3-5 years of product management experience, preferably in government, public sector technology, or crisis management systems. A Bachelor's degree in Information Technology (IT), Computer Science, Engineering, or a related technical field. Advanced degrees or certifications in product management are a plus. Strong understanding of IT infrastructure, emergency response systems, and government operations. Proven experience managing the entire product lifecycle, including procurement, vendor management, and overseeing development in an agile environment. Experience leading cross-functional teams through the product development lifecycle in an agile environment. Excellent communication skills, with the ability to work with technical teams and non-technical stakeholders.
